Agustina Arzille
|
d77c0658c3
Use a per-thread futex data structure
|
1 year ago |
Agustina Arzille
|
5bf4197855
Reimplement the test framework
|
2 years ago |
Agustina Arzille
|
000b1a6509
Simplify VM naming scheme in files
|
2 years ago |
Agustina Arzille
|
8cb66c68da
Restyle the code into using GNU coding standards
|
2 years ago |
Luciano Lo Giudice
|
e6963cdf50
Use generic streams instead of print callbacks
|
2 years ago |
Luciano Lo Giudice
|
e87bf993e1
Rework console and fmt module
|
2 years ago |
Richard Braun
|
5bc2263b54
Add a log print function type for information reporting
|
5 years ago |
Richard Braun
|
1ff3666dc2
New build system
|
7 years ago |
Richard Braun
|
0c48c48b05
kern/kernel: fix test starting
|
7 years ago |
Richard Braun
|
b2ad7d8623
Switch to initialization operations
|
7 years ago |
Richard Braun
|
d6a18f61e0
kern/shutdown: new module
|
7 years ago |
Richard Braun
|
693e762d0d
vm/vm_page: implement the vm_page_info shell command
|
7 years ago |
Richard Braun
|
b4c2ce8301
kern/syscnt: new syscnt_info shell command
|
7 years ago |
Richard Braun
|
9f523da9e6
Initialize the shell module later
|
7 years ago |
Richard Braun
|
61df7f19df
kern/log: serialize the start of the log and shell threads
|
7 years ago |
Richard Braun
|
ec7c306bda
kern/log: new module
|
7 years ago |
Richard Braun
|
ccefd921e7
kern/shell: separate initialization into two steps
|
7 years ago |
Richard Braun
|
3aac53f039
kern/shell: new module
|
7 years ago |
Richard Braun
|
3578ec83e4
Use the X15 namespace consistently for macros defined by autoconf
|
7 years ago |
Richard Braun
|
ef9426483f
kern/{thread,turnstile}: implement priority inheritance
|
7 years ago |
Richard Braun
|
cb00e8534c
kern/sleepq: new module
|
7 years ago |
Richard Braun
|
11f78e61b3
kern/xcall: new module
|
10 years ago |
Richard Braun
|
600f009761
kern/sref: new module
|
10 years ago |
Richard Braun
|
e660f19009
kern/percpu: fix setup of BSP percpu area
|
10 years ago |
Richard Braun
|
fdadd6a512
kern/kernel: move call to vm_page_info()
|
10 years ago |
Richard Braun
|
6d1f6eefce
kern/kernel: remove unneeded header inclusion
|
10 years ago |
Richard Braun
|
8e0fd5a796
kern/rdxtree: remove module
|
10 years ago |
Richard Braun
|
9a3698e511
Add basic internal test framework
|
10 years ago |
Richard Braun
|
44602296bd
Print vm_page info at the end of kernel bootstrap
|
10 years ago |
Richard Braun
|
8d7c92193b
Improve the description of multi-processor setup
|
10 years ago |